  • To act as a trainee accountant in the Business Services Team, working with a wide range of Financial Services organisations
  • Carry out all accounting work, in compliance with the firm’s and statutory procedures
  • Prepare accounts, including consolidated accounts, from both manual and computerised accounting records
  • Provide general accounting services and assistance to clients in the preparation of accounts, for example, preparing working papers
  • Keep Seniors, Managers and Partners informed of the progress of the team’s jobs
  • Budget for your time and keep costs within budget wherever possible

Your training

  • Following the completion of AAT Level 3, you can then move on to study towards the AAT Level 4 qualification
  • Training schedule has yet to be agreed, details will be made available at a later date

Where it leads

  • When your training ends, we will continue to help you develop, providing the same opportunities and challenges given to all Buzzacott team members. Continued career progression is supported with a view for further study towards the ACCA after completion of the AAT
  • As we are all in the same office, you will get to know everybody in the Firm and have the opportunity to shine from day one

About Buzzacott LLP

At Buzzacott, more than 600 people work together under one roof at our office in St Paul's, London, making us the largest single office accountancy firm in the UK. We're big enough to display deep knowledge over a range of specialisms, but small enough to understand the power of personal connections.
